Steps To Plant Papayas In Your Garden
With its sweet taste and wide variety of health benefits, papaya is now a part of our daily diet. Each and every part of a papaya tree contains medicinal properties. So, planting a papaya tree in your garden can be of great benefits for your health.
Papaya, with its high nutritive and medicinal value, has become a commercially important fruit of the country. It’s easy to grow papaya. You just need to follow some simple steps to plant papaya in your garden.

Ripe papaya is the best refreshing fruit with a good source of vitamin A, B and C. It also contains appreciable minerals and a little protein as well. Papaya has so many health benefits. It is a good skincare as well. Also, it is a good medicine for constipation, cholesterol, intestinal worms and weight loss.
Here are some tips to plant papaya in your garden. The easiest way to grow papaya is from its seed. This is also the cheapest way as a single papaya will yield several hundred black seeds. So dry them out on a paper and you will get enough seeds to sprout papaya for the rest of your life.
Here we discuss steps to plant papaya in order to ensure a good supply of this fruit throughout the year.
Climate, Soil & Water: First step to plant papaya is to check the climate, soil and water. For good growth of papaya, you need a warm climate with lots of sunlight, sufficient water and good soil. They need soil rich in organic matter and nutrients.
Transplantation: Pot planting is not applicable as it disturbs the roots of papaya. It is good to make planting beds in different locations and sprinkle seeds on them. Transplant them when they start germinating. For quick recovery from transplantation, water them regularly.
Cropping: Papaya plants can be male, female or bisexual. Male don’t bear fruits. So make sure that you have female and bisexual seedlings. For effective pollination, you need only one male for 15 females. So these tips to plant papaya should be followed.
Harvesting & Storing: Papaya can be eaten as a fruit as well as a vegetable. But we prefer it as a fruit as it is so tasty. Harvesting can be done any time after the fruit is green or yellow. Once you ripened papaya as a fruit, try to use refrigerator to extend its life.
Common Problems: Over watering, cool weather, strong winds can damage the growth of papaya. Start new planting as young papayas are least affected by insects or viruses. Viruses affected plants should be cleared quickly.
When compared with other fruits, it is easier to plant papaya. Besides, it has so many health benefits. Plant papaya tree in your garden and make your diet healthy. Eat papaya and beat various health problems.
